Pathway analysis of newly developed measurement scale of e-shopper’s perceived risk: An application of theory of planned behaviour

Pakistani e-commerce market is booming and so are its pitfalls it is therefore necessary to quantify the perceived risk of shoppers so that the industrialist can alleviate them. Furthermore, it is also crucial to get know the effect of perceived risk on behavior executed by shoppers. In this regard, this study aims firstly, to conduct a pathway analysis of newly developed measurement scale of e-shopping perceive risk by Bashir et al. (2021). Secondly, to investigate intention towards e-shopping as an outcome construct for the theoretical support of the application of theory of planned behavior. Lastly, to provide a contextual analysis of Pakistani e-shopping market. There are many theoretical and practical expected benefit of the proposed study. For the e-commerce industrialist this study will be very helpful to understand the perceived risk of their consumers and would be able to trace the reasons obstructing their intention translating into purchasing behavior. Furthermore, the study will also add to the current knowledge base of academia and scholars on the understanding of pathway of new scale of e-shoppers perceived risk developed by Bashir et al (2021).
